Pentachlorophenyl methyl(nitroso)carbamate

Base Information Edit
  • Chemical Name:Pentachlorophenyl methyl(nitroso)carbamate
  • CAS No.:80354-52-5
  • Molecular Formula:C8H3Cl5N2O3
  • Molecular Weight:352.388

Chemical Property of Pentachlorophenyl methyl(nitroso)carbamate Edit
Chemical Property:
  • XLogP3:4.5
  • Hydrogen Bond Donor Count:0
  • Hydrogen Bond Acceptor Count:4
  • Rotatable Bond Count:2
  • Exact Mass:351.855680
  • Heavy Atom Count:18
  • Complexity:318
